Output e84a592c3ea0371485f1b9614d93cb8a2ad19527eef829e47a23c9f438e62541:127

value
426864
script pubkey
OP_0 OP_PUSHBYTES_32 3a2b333e6b414df33dedb40f6e365245d61a5a473affd4a1305af6723acb12de
address
bc1q8g4nx0ntg9xlx00dks8kudjjghtp5kj88tlafgfsttm8ywktzt0q8g9zng
transaction
e84a592c3ea0371485f1b9614d93cb8a2ad19527eef829e47a23c9f438e62541
spent
true